Jun. 06, 1953 - Seligenstadt celebrates its 1125 anniversary Famous Spoon Drink seen for the first time since 1945.: On 14 June 1953, the lovely and romantic city of Seligenstadt, situated in the Main Valley (between Hanau and Aschaffenburg, Southern Germany) celebrates its 1.125 anniversary according to a fine tradition. This is the famous Seligenstadt Spoon-drink. Lasting for many hundred years, the city appointed its honorary citizens by means of this drink. These selected by the city to become honorary citizens were presented a big, fine. Silver-chased appon, full with wine and the future honorary citizens had to empty the spoon at one draught Whenever a man was able to do it. he was dubbed a knight. Photo shows one scene from the famous Seligenstadt Spoon-Drink Festival
